Warwick's meeting on Saturday is subject to an inspection at 3pm tomorrow.
The course remains waterlogged, threatening what promises to be Warwick's best meeting of the year.
Racecourse manager Christian Leech said an inspection had been called because the course was not drying as quickly as had been hoped.
"It is drying but not as quickly as we had hoped," he said.
"We will try and give it every chance and will keep people informed.
"The going is still heavy, waterlogged in places and the main problem is between the last two fences which is entirely underwater at the moment."
The card is set to feature the return to action of the Francois Doumen-trained Baracouda, impressive winner of the Long Walk Hurdle, in the Michael Page Technology Novices' Trial Hurdle.
